summaryrefslogtreecommitdiffstats
path: root/drivers/scsi/aic94xx
diff options
context:
space:
mode:
authorJeff Garzik <jeff@garzik.org>2006-10-04 11:23:04 +0200
committerJames Bottomley <jejb@mulgrave.il.steeleye.com>2006-10-04 20:12:44 +0200
commit37e0333c68ca9cbddfc0108e1889556287563df0 (patch)
tree2f6b27aff5b6d8e737c9a8f8bccdd8d3a3c25b9a /drivers/scsi/aic94xx
parent[SCSI] scsi: remove hosts.h (diff)
downloadlinux-37e0333c68ca9cbddfc0108e1889556287563df0.tar.xz
linux-37e0333c68ca9cbddfc0108e1889556287563df0.zip
[SCSI] SCSI osst: add error handling to module init, sysfs
- check all sysfs-related return codes, and propagate them back to callers - properly unwind errors in osst_probe(), init_osst(). This fixes a leak that occured if scsi driver registration failed, and fixes an oops if sysfs creation returned an error. (unrelated) - kzalloc() cleanup in new_tape_buf() Signed-off-by: Jeff Garzik <jeff@garzik.org> Signed-off-by: James Bottomley <James.Bottomley@SteelEye.com>
Diffstat (limited to 'drivers/scsi/aic94xx')
0 files changed, 0 insertions, 0 deletions